TIMELINE: Studies should begin a minimum of 6 weeks prior to your test date. For optimal results, 10 to 12 weeks are recommended. A typical, one-on-one student will spend approximately 20 hours with me preparing for the examination. Group instruction entails 25-35 hours of class.

EXPECTATIONS: Test-taking is a skill like any other, and as such it requires practice outside of our sessions together. Accordingly, you should plan to spend approximately thirty minutes to an hour per day reviewing and practicing your skills.
